Leeds boss Javi Gracia described his side's 1-0 home win against Southampton in his first game in charge as 'something really special'.

Junior Firpo's second-half strike halted Leeds' 10-game winless run in the Premier League and lifted them out of the bottom three.

Former Watford, Malaga and Valencia boss Gracia was delighted with his winning start after being appointed as Jesse March's permanent replacement on Tuesday.

The 52-year-old Spaniard said: '(I'm) very happy because when I came I could feel all the people around the club really needed a good result.
